Join fellow art enthusiasts for a private group tour through Toshiko Takaezu: Worlds Within. Explore and learn more about Takaezu and her works of expressively glazed “closed form” ceramic sculptures that range in scale from palm-sized works to immersive environments. After the tour, head to Cafe Leonelli with the group for a complimentary drink.

"Toshiko Takaezu: Worlds Within" is organized by The Isamu Noguchi Foundation and Garden Museum, with assistance from the Toshiko Takaezu Foundation and the Takaezu family. 

The exhibition and its national tour have been made possible through lead support from the Henry Luce Foundation and the Terra Foundation for American Art.

The exhibition is co-curated by Noguchi Museum curator Kate Wiener, independent curator Glenn Adamson, and sound artist and composer Leilehua Lanzilotti. The exhibition was conceived and developed with former Noguchi Museum Senior Curator Dakin Hart.
